Dubai's Sun's Ambitions: Goals and Progress

Dubai is aggressively implementing a significant vision for clean energy, with solar power at the heart of its strategy. The Dubai Clean Energy Strategy 2050 seeks to generate 75% of Dubai's total power output from renewable energy sources by the year 2050, a impressive shift from current usage on fossil fuels. Progress is being demonstrated through several large-scale projects, including the Mohammed bin Rashid Al Maktoum Solar Park, which is currently one of largest solar parks in the world. Early phases of the park are already generating power, and further developments are planned to attain the region's growing energy needs. Investment in advanced solar technologies and alliances with global energy companies are in addition facilitating a crucial part in achieving these ambitious goals.

Sun Power Dubai: Advantages and Difficulties

Dubai's commitment to a sustainable era is prominently displayed in its substantially embraced solar energy sector. The benefits are undeniable: reduced reliance on fossil fuels, lower energy costs for citizens, a decreased ecological effect, and the creation of green jobs. However, notable difficulties exist. The intense desert heat may diminish photovoltaic cell performance, demanding more regular cleaning and advanced cooling methods. Furthermore, the upfront funding costs remain high, although government incentives are aiding to lessen this burden. Finally, space for installations for extensive solar farms poses a considerable obstacle to extensive use.
